CAS: From Booth to Business: Leverage Client Events in your Growth Strategy: PPAI Expo 2025

Jumping from traditional selling to hosting or navigating end-user shows isn’t just a shift—it’s a leap. The rules are different, the audience is new, and the stakes are high. But here’s the thing: done right, these shows can be a powerful way to connect with your buyers, build trust, and drive sales.This panel will help you reimagine your approach to end-user events. Learn about the different kinds of shows that fit your sales plan, where to find them, and how to build a strategy that works before, during, and after the event. Hear from experts like Kirby Hasseman, who successfully runs his own show, and other panelists with real-world experience. Whether you’re creating your own event or showing up at someone else’s, you’ll leave with the tools you need to make it a win. Sponsored by the RCC.

Malik Hemani

Principal and Creative Director

Graphic Stylus, LLC.

Malik Hemani is the Creative Director and Managing Partner of Graphic Stylus, a Houston-based marketing and promotional products agency. With extensive experience supporting small businesses to large enterprises, Malik collaborates with marketing executives and HR directors to develop impactful campaigns that leverage hard goods to attract and retain both customers and employees. 

 As the 2024 President and Chair of the Houston Promotional Products Association (HPPA) and Bellaire Business Association (BBA), Malik leads efforts that support over 500 combined members, promoting economic growth and fostering community development. In 2024, Malik chaired HPPA's largest end-buyer trade show, demonstrating his ability to orchestrate high-profile events, and he also serves on multiple trade show committees across industries such as Oil & Gas, technology, HR, and multi-family. 

 Malik holds degrees in Bioinformatics from Baylor University and Management Information Systems from the University of Houston. He previously had a 13-year career at ExxonMobil, deploying international infrastructure projects exceeding $50 million.
